Project IRIS : evaluation of teletext signal reception on cable television systems / Louis Thibault.: Co22-263/1984E-PDF

"Project IRIS (Information Relayed Instantly from the Source) is the result of an agreement between the Department of Communications and CBC whereby CBC undertook to perform certain tests aimed at the possible introduction of national broadcast teletext services"--Introduction, page 1.
